Insight: First 3 months on Mars (Bernerdt): 3 months = 100 sols. Insight landed on Mars on 26 Nov 2018. Deployment phase through sol 87, "We have a very smooth, flat workspace". #LPSC2019

SEIS (seismometer) of @NASAInSight deployed on sol 22, tether adjustment (final step of SEIS preparation) on sol 62. Noise performance is very good, below Earth(s low noise level, nearly same as Apollo PSE. #LPSC2019

During this period, they could have NO CLEAR SIGNAL identified as marsquake. This excludes Earth-like activity levels. Pre-landing estimates are still within the allowed range of activity rates. Stay tuned. #LPSC2019

Geology of the InSight Landing Site (Golombek): InSight landed at Western Elysium, 600km north of MSL. The landing site is estimated as 3-10m fragmented regolith over ~200m basalt flows. #LPSC2019

Landing site is heavily cratered region, smooth flat, pebble rich surface. There are many sediment filled craters around landing site. #LPSC2019

The Heat Flow and Physical Properties instrument (HP3): HP3 is on the surface since 2/12, first hammering on 2/28, second on 3/4. Mole was stacked and operation is paused. #LPSC2019

Large-Scaled Numerical Simulation using InSight Data: thermal evolution code application to Mars. All observed crustal thickness data has been included. According to Q current estimates, core with radius > 1800km and entirely liquid at present is a plausible result. #LPSC2019

According to the simulation, the seismicity estimation of Mars is between one of Earth & Moon. Effecdt of crustal thickness dichotomy may be present up to 500 - 600 km in depth. InSight result. particularly heat flow, will confirm whether this simulation is correct. #LPSC2019
